Fire and Explosion Risk if Hot Water
is Not Used for Two Weeks or More.
CAUTION! Hydrogen gas builds up
in a hot water system when it is not
used for a long period (two weeks
or more). Hydrogen gas is extremely
flammable. If the hot water system
has not been used for two weeks or
more, open a hot water faucet for
several minutes at the kitchen sink
before using any electrical appliances
connected to the hot water system.
If hydrogen is present there will
probably be an unusual sound such
as "air" escaping through the pipe
as hot water begins to flow. Do not
smoke or have an open flame or
other ignition source near the faucet
while it is open.

WARNING! This water heater
operates by burning gas. Carbon
monoxide is a colorless, odorless,
gas that is a by-product of burning
of fuels such as coal, wood,
charcoal, oil, kerosene, propane,
and natural gas. Breathing excessive
and abnormal amounts of carbon
monoxide can cause carbon
monoxide poisoning,
resulting in serious
injury or death. This
water heater must
be supplied with
adequate combustion
air and must be properly vented to
the outdoors. Have a qualified person
(licensed plumber, authorized gas
company personnel, or authorized
service technician) install the venting
system using these installation
instructions. Install a fuel gas and
carbon monoxide detector in the
living areas of your home.

• Do not install this water heater in
a mobile home or manufactured
housing.
• Failure to follow these instructions
can result in serious injury or death
from carbon monoxide poisoning.
Burn Risk
This water heater's
venting system can
become hot enough to burn. Do not
touch the venting system while water
heater is on, or until the water heater
is turned off and venting allowed to
cool.
